Mr G Karalius v Halton Borough Transport Ltd: 2402592/2021

EMPLOYMENT TRIBUNALS
Case No 2402592/2021
Mr G KaraliusClaimantHalton Borough Transport LtdRespondent
Employment Judge Phil Allen DateDate 17 May 2021

JUDGMENT

The claim is struck out.

REASONS

[1]The claimant claimed for a statutory redundancy payment.[2]Section 155 of the Employment Rights Act 1996 requires a claimant to have not less than two years service to make a claim for a statutory redundancy payment.[3]The claimant was employed by the respondent for less than two years.[4]Therefore the claimant is not entitled to bring these proceedings.[5]The claimant has failed to give an acceptable reason, despite being given the opportunity to do so, why the complaint should not be struck out.[6]Accordingly, the claim is struck out.
